2026-05-09 19:16:35Ampvolts Ltd's latest financial results for Q4 FY26 present a complex picture characterized by significant revenue growth alongside notable challenges in profitability. The company reported a remarkable year-on-year revenue increase of 1,112.90%, reaching net sales of ₹11.28 crores, which marks the strongest quarterly performance on record. This growth reflects successful client acquisitions and project execution in the software consultancy space, indicating a robust operational expansion. However, the profitability metrics reveal a stark contrast. The net profit for the quarter was ₹0.13 crores, representing a substantial decline of 89.17% year-on-year. This decline is compounded by a significant drop in operating margins, which fell to 14.54% from 26.60% in the previous quarter, suggesting rising operational costs that have not been adequately managed despite the strong revenue growth.
